What Is Credit?
Credit is practically a procedure of trustworthiness that lenders use to calculate how probably you are to pay off borrowed cash. This can include personal credit report along with business credit ratings for corporations looking to finance their fleet.

The Parts of Credit Scores
To comprehend how your credit effects aircraft financing, it is actually important to recognize what composes a credit history:
Payment History: This makes up around 35% of your credit rating. Behind time payments can seriously impact your capacity to get financing.
Credit Utilization: This determines just how much of your offered credit you are utilizing and works with about 30% of your score.
Length of Credit History: Lenders choose debtors with longer records of responsible borrowing.

Types of Credit: A mix of payment loans (like home mortgages) and revolving credit (visa or mastercard) can boost your score.
New Credit: Way too many questions within a short time frame can adversely affect your score.
How Does Credit Affect Aircraft Financing?
When requesting loans or leases in aviation, lenders are going to inspect each personal and business credit rating closely. A greater credit rating typically enables access to lesser rate of interest and far better terms.
Interest Rates Based on Credit Score
- Excellent (750+): You might get rates of interest as reduced as 3-4%. Good (700-749): Assume rates around 5-6%. Fair (650-699): Rates might climb to 7-9%. Poor (<650)</strong>: You may face rates exceeding 10%.
Types of Financing Offered in Aviation
There are various pathways for aircraft financing:
Loans: Conventional small business loan where you create monthly payments towards ownership.
Leases: Comparable to leasing; you have lesser monthly payments yet no ownership at the end.
Fractional Ownership: Purchase a share in an aircraft and share expenses with other owners.
Operating Leases: These usually featured reduced payment volumes but have stipulations on usage.

What is the typical rate of interest for aircraft loans?
The average interest rate varies substantially based upon factors including credit score and finance company policies yet usually varies between 4% to 10%.
Can I finance a much older aircraft?
Yes! However, more mature aircraft might include much higher upkeep expenses which lenders might factor into their decision-making process.
What information do I need for an aircraft loan?
You'll commonly require economic reports like tax returns, profit statements, and details pertaining to any kind of existing debts.
How long perform I must pay an aircraft loan?
Loan conditions typically range from 5 years as much as twenty years depending on the amount funded and loan provider offerings.
Will my personal credit influence my business loan application?
Absolutely! Lots of lenders consider personal credit scores alongside business credit ratings when examining loan documents for commercial purposes.
Can I acquire financing if I have bad credit?
While it is actually possible, getting ideal conditions ends up being progressively challenging with poor credit rankings; some lenders specialize in working with clients who have less-than-perfect scores.
